Drochia serves as a key administrative and industrial hub in northern Moldova, distinguished by its role as a regional center for agricultural processing and manufacturing. The city's landscape is defined by its religious architecture, including the notable Biserica Satului Drochia and the surrounding village churches like Biserica ,,Nașterea Maicii Domnului'', satul Șuri. Local life centers around community venues such as Stadion Mîndîc, which hosts regional gatherings and sporting events. Visitors often explore the quiet, authentic rural-urban transition characteristic of the Bălți Steppe region. The nearby Biserica Șurii Noi and Biserica Iliciovca illustrate the traditional ecclesiastical heritage prevalent throughout the surrounding Drochia District.

May to September, when the northern Moldovan climate is mild and the regional agricultural landscapes are in full bloom.
1-2 days, as the city serves primarily as a transit point or base for exploring the surrounding rural districts.
The city is highly walkable within the central district, while regional travel between villages is typically facilitated by local buses and private marshrutka shuttles.
Visitors generally stay in the city center near the main administrative offices, as this area offers the best access to local transport and basic services.
Budget-friendly, with low costs for local food, basic transport, and entry to regional sites.
